World Trade Should Focus On Development Sustainable Growth Economics Essay

The world trade regime today focuses greatly on improving market access rather than on development and sustainable growth. From Dani Rodrik’s viewpoint, development is not just about reducing trade barriers, import tariffs and opening up markets- all of which the Doha development agenda sought to achieve. Instead, it depends largely on how domestic institutions undertake development as a policy and how they develop programs which successfully amalgamate local values with international standards.

He emphasizes through many examples, that whichever countries have managed to maintain high growth rates have done so through institutional innovation, and successful integration of their local traditions with the ever changing global scenario (Griller, 2007).

Another point which Rodrik raises is that for any country, and for any trade organization, promoting development and working towards poverty alleviation should be the main aim; not increasing market access and promoting trade. He highlights that when the aim is to promote development, and to improve the skills and capabilities of people, poverty is alleviated on its own as people have access to better education, better training and far greater employment opportunities. This in turn leads to progress and growth. Trade regimes should therefore focus on these aspects of development and use trade as a key to promote such objectives. Instead, in most cases, the scenario is reversed. Trade is used primarily to increase market access, which often includes removing barriers and tariffs and which almost always works in favour of the developed world (Hulfbauer, Schott, 2010).

Literature Review

A similar case was that of the Doha rounds which sought liberalization of the trade of agricultural products through removing export subsidies, of services and of tariffs for various non agricultural products. It also sought to allow market access for the exports of developing nations by removing tariffs and quotas. According to Rodrik, however, trade is not just about removing duties and tariffs. Considering its widespread effects, trade goes much beyond that and encompasses institutional values. Maintaining these values can hardly be done simply through opening up markets and allowing unrestricted flow of products and services. Also, development often gets crushed under various priorities like profit maximization (Hohmann, 2008).

Such economic goals which focus on enhancing profits through expanding businesses often override the goals of promoting institutions whose development will lead to overall sustainable development. The concept of values again come to the fore here.
